I've seen the messagaes about KB925902 causing problems with programs
starting but how do i report about a program they haven't listed. Activesync
stopped working for me.
 
=> Customers in the U.S. and Canada can receive technical support from
Microsoft Product Support Services at 1-866-PCSAFETY. There is no charge for
support calls that are associated with security updates.

International customers can receive support from their local Microsoft
subsidiaries. There is no charge for support that is associated with
security updates. For more information about how to contact Microsoft for
support issues, visit the International Support Web site:
https://support.microsoft.com/common/international.aspx

=> The Known Issues section of KB925902 was updated on 06 Apr-07. See
http://blogs.technet.com/msrc/archi...ft-knowledge-base-article-925902-updated.aspx
for some important information.

Activesync stopped working for me.

With an error in system32.dll? You're running Windows XP SP2?
If true and you have installed one of those design changing "Transition
Packs" (i.e. "BricoPacks") or themes from third party vendors, please
uninstall those and leave KB925902 installed. Windows XP will look like
Windows XP afterwards but you're having a much more secure and stable
system than before.
